Overview

Come learn about the yellow envelope program, and how it can help individuals with disabilities during interactions with first responders!

Come join the Connecticut Commission on Women, Children, Seniors, Equity and Opportunity, and the Connecticut Department of Motor Vehicles, and a variety of partnering organizations, including the Council on Developmental Disabilities, as we introduce the Yellow Envelope Program, created to support individuals with cognitive and physical disabilities. This event will be held on Wednesday, January 14 from 2:00pm to 4:00pm, in hearing room 1A at the Legislative Office Building in Hartford, CT.

Together, we will discuss the Blue, Green, and Yellow Envelope Programs. We will learn about the communities they serve, and discuss how each program can assist individuals during interactions with first responders. We will hear directly from experts on each program, but also directly from the indivduals that these programs assist.

In addition to light refreshments, yellow envelopes, yellow envleope program bracelets, and window decals will be provided free of charge at the event.
